One for the Books by Joe Queenan

3.0

Very idiosyncratic and personal essays about what he reads and why, what he doesn't read and why - and how he thinks the Kindle is useless for a "real" reader - it's only for people who have some kind of problem. He doesn't seem to have talked with anyone who actually reads books on a Kindle. Yeah, I'm picking on a small thing out of all he talked about - except that he gives that dig at the Kindle in EVERY DAMN CHAPTER no matter what else it's about. Anyway, some of his stuff is amusing, some of it's just blather. You might find some of his book recommendations interesting. His calculations of how many more books he has time to read in his remaining lifetime, and how he plans to allocate those book slots, are amusing. Nothing in his book is astonishing.
